I wouldn't rush out to get the LE. The "regular" packaging is enclosed inside (four thin cases inside a rather plain slipcover). The tin is very thick -- about six inches. The Crow figurine is cute enough but the "lobby cards" are just reprints of the individual cover art on flimsy paper -- they should be postcards or something.

I probably paid $15 more than I would have for the set otherwise (I seemed to get the Rhino sets for around $30 every time) and I'm rather disappointed.
